What this proves

Discipline beats
AI theatre.

Good AI work is not a magic button. It is the ability to build quickly, expose weak points, verify the result and leave a clean handoff.

01

SOURCE → STATIC

Meaning and commercial facts are checked across both product surfaces.

02

CLIENT PRIVACY

The public site uses no analytics, cookies, trackers or first-party lead forms.

03

CSP / SECURITY

Inline scripts are allowed by exact hashes; unsafe-inline and unsafe-eval are not required.

04

RELEASE MANIFEST

Every public file has SHA-256 evidence and the release package rebuilds byte-for-byte.

05

RUNTIME SMOKE

Matcher and Start interactions are tested as behavior, not only as HTML.

06

HUMAN GATE

AI accelerates the build, while quality, risk and release decisions stay with a person.

AI contributes

Speed,
options,
draft power.

  • expands the search space
  • generates alternatives and code
  • structures large amounts of material
  • accelerates iteration and test scaffolding
Human owns

Goal,
taste,
responsibility.

  • decides what is worth building
  • checks facts, risk and boundaries
  • owns product and business decisions
  • gives the final release approval

Honest evidence boundary

What this site does not prove.

It does not prove client income, replace an independent audit, guarantee that any AI model is correct or present sample outputs as real client case studies.

It proves something narrower and more useful: we can turn an idea into a working system, set constraints, build verification and leave a reproducible result.
